Method for treating sea water by anodic oxidation of organic colloidal proteins
摘要
A sea water desalination plant operates with filtration membranes and electrodes for the removal or oxidation of organic colloidal proteins. The novelty is that before passing through the main desalination plant, the sea water (a) passes through a membrane surrounded by a porous cylindrical anode (2) fabricated from sintered metal, and which (b) encloses a co-axial cathode (1). The water and its organic load pass first through the chamber formed by the anode and membrane where a water jet (8) then sets up rotary motion reinforced if required by a turbine (11). The water then flows through the porous anode on the surface of which nascent oxygen is generate, whose free radicals oxidise the organic components. This oxidation process is repeated within the anode to remove any organic residues.
